Главная /
Разработка приложений на языке Visual Prolog /
Определение факта-переменной rbtree и предиката create имеют вид: facts rbtree : tree{integer, integer} := emptyUnique(). clauses create():- X = std::fromTo(1, 10), rbtree := insert(rbtree, X mod 3, X). Укажите значение, которое примет переменная X после
Определение факта-переменной rbtree
и предиката create
имеют вид:
facts
rbtree : tree{integer, integer} := emptyUnique().
clauses
create():-
X = std::fromTo(1, 10),
rbtree := insert(rbtree, X mod 3, X).
Укажите значение, которое примет переменная X
после вызова цели create(), X = tryLookUp(rbtree, 2)
:
вопрос
Правильный ответ:
9
8
2
10
Сложность вопроса
77
Сложность курса: Разработка приложений на языке Visual Prolog
66
Оценить вопрос
Комментарии:
Аноним
Экзамен сдал и ладушки.
28 июн 2019
Аноним
Зачёт всё. Мчусь выпивать отмечать экзамен интуит
17 июн 2016
Другие ответы на вопросы из темы программирование интуит.
- # Определение предиката outerRectangle имеет вид: outerRectangle(rct(X1, Y1, X2, Y2)) = rct(X1 - 10, Y1 - 10, X2 + 10, Y2 + 10). Пусть Rect1 = rct(10, 10, 90, 90), Rect2 = outerRectangle(Rect1). Площадь квадрата Rect1 составляет от площади квадрата Rect2
- # Определение предиката neighbor2 имеет вид: neighbor2(tuple(I, J)) = tuple(I + std::fromToInStep(-2, 2, 4), J). Сколько решений имеет цель X = neighbor2(tuple(3, 3))?
- # Делает включенным переключатель radio_ctl вызов подцели:
- # Что произойдет в текстовом редакторе (sciLexer) в результате вызова подцели: sciLexer_ctl:text := "Hello, World!"?
- # Определение предикатов neighbor и f имеет вид: neighbor(I, J, I, f(J, 3)). neighbor(I, J, f(I, 3), J). f(X, _) = X - 1:- X > 0. f(X, N) = X + 1:- X < N - 1. Укажите все решения для цели neighbor(0, 2, I, J):